Web1. okt 2024 · Also in winter Spotted Redshanks can look much whiter, where as the commons look much darker in colour. Another key feature of Spotted shanks in winter are the prominent white eye stripe and eye-ring, which is less obvious in the common shank. WebColour-rings can be on the upper leg (tibia) as well as on the lower leg (tarsus). Be careful to check both legs carefully to record all the rings. The colour-rings used include dark blues and dark greens as well as a pale green (we call lime) and white. These colours can look very similar if not seen well, as can faded yellow or stained white ... WebIdentifying common shanks. WebIn the common redshank (Tringa totanus), about 30 cm (12 inches) long, the legs are orange-red, the upper parts are brownish or gray, the rump and hind edge of the wing are white, and the upturned bill is reddish with a black tip.
